Ask your administrator if you think this is wrong. ======= EXOC8 ======= == Gene Information == * **<color #00a2e8>Official Symbol</color>**: EXOC8 * **<color #00a2e8>Official Name</color>**: exocyst complex component 8 * **<color #00a2e8>Aliases and Previous Symbols</color>**: N/A * **<color #00a2e8>Entrez ID</color>**: [[https://www.ncbi.nlm.nih.gov/gene/?term=149371|149371]] * **<color #00a2e8>UniProt</color>**: [[https://www.uniprot.org/uniprot/Q8IYI6|Q8IYI6]] * **<color #00a2e8>Interactions</color>**: [[https://thebiogrid.org/search.php?search=EXOC8&organism=9606|BioGRID]] * **<color #00a2e8>PubMed articles</color>**: [[https://www.ncbi.nlm.nih.gov/pubmed/?term=gene%20EXOC8|Open PubMed]] * **<color #00a2e8>OMIM</color>**: [[https://omim.org/entry/615283|Open OMIM]] == Function Summary == * **<color #00a2e8>Entrez Summary</color>**: This gene encodes a component of the exocyst complex, an evolutionarily conserved multi-protein complex that plays a critical role in vesicular trafficking and the secretory pathway by targeting post-Golgi vesicles to the plasma membrane. This protein is a target of activated Ral subfamily of GTPases and thereby regulates exocytosis by tethering vesicles to the plasma membrane. Mutations in this gene may be related to Joubert syndrome.
